The primary architects of much of the world’s commercial silk are, of course, the larvae of the
Bombyx mori
moth, more commonly known as silkworms. These seemingly simple creatures embark on a remarkable feat of bio-construction, secreting a continuous strand that can stretch for hundreds, even thousands, of feet. This single thread, when unraveled, forms the basis of the lustrous material we cherish.
The actual mechanism behind this production is nothing short of astounding. Imagine specialized glands within these larvae, diligently producing a viscous liquid protein. This isn’t just any protein; it’s a carefully engineered solution, comprised mainly of fibroin, the structural core, and sericin, a gummy outer layer that helps bind the strands together. As this fluid is extruded through tiny orifices, a rapid physical and chemical transformation occurs. The mechanical stress of being drawn out, combined with exposure to air, causes the proteins to align and solidify almost instantly into a strong, stable fiber. It’s a natural spinning factory operating with incredible precision.
This natural polymer, once solidified, boasts an impressive array of properties: exceptional tensile strength rivaling steel by weight, remarkable elasticity, and that characteristic radiant sheen. It’s breathable in summer, insulating in winter, and incredibly soft against the skin. Small wonder it became such a sought-after commodity, sparking the legendary Silk Road and shaping economies for centuries.
